Under general direction from clinic leadership, provide evaluation and treatment to urgent care patients. Deliver high-quality, patient-centered care by assessing, diagnosing, treating, and stabilizing patients with acute and episodic conditions across the lifespan.
Responsibilities:
  • Evaluate, diagnose, and treat acute and select chronic conditions for pediatric through geriatric patients
  • Perform comprehensive assessments, including history, physical examination, and documentation
  • Order, perform, and interpret diagnostic tests, including laboratory studies, ECGs, and radiographic imaging
  • Develop and implement treatment plans; prescribe medications in accordance with New York State regulations and organizational policy
  • Perform approved minor procedures, including wound care, suturing, splinting/casting, injections, immunizations, and infection management
  • Provide patient education related to diagnosis, treatment, follow-up care, and health maintenance
  • Consult and collaborate with supervising or collaborating physicians as clinically indicated
  • Participate in occupational medicine services as assigned, including physical examinations, immunizations, and testing
  • Maintain required licensure, certifications, continuing education, and clinical competencies
  • Maintain a clean, organized, professional work environment and comply with clinical protocols, safety standards, and HIPAA regulations
